Media
General is an independent, publicly owned communications
company situated primarily in the Southeast with
interests in newspapers, broadcast television,
interactive media, recycled newsprint production,
and diversified information services.
PUBLISHING
Media General owns 21 daily newspapers in Virginia,
North Carolina and Florida, as well as nearly
100 weekly and other periodicals. The Company
also owns a 20 percent interest in the Denver
Post Corporation, which publishes The Denver Post.
Media General also makes use of new media such
as the Internet to provide online content that
includes news, information and entertainment services.
In addition, wholly owned Media General Financial
Services provides current and historical data
on publicly traded companies, along with other
specialized financial products.
BROADCAST TELEVISION
Media Generals 26 network-affiliated broadcast
television stations (13 pending acquisition of
Spartan Communications) reach more than 30 percent
of the television households in the Southeast,
and more than 7.8 percent of those in the United
States. The Companys stations serve attractive
markets throughout the Southeast and are well-positioned
to increase market share, revenues and income.
NEWSPRINT
As the largest producer of 100 percent recycled
newsprint in the United States, Media General
has a natural hedge to soften the impact of newsprint
price fluctuations. The Company, which uses a
unique de-inking technology, owns a mill in Garfield,
New Jersey, with an annual capacity of 242,000
short tons and has a one-third ownership in SP
Newsprint Company, which operates mills in Dublin,
Georgia and Newberg, Oregon, with a capacity of
960,000 short tons.
